I recently acquired a Case 2000 mother of pearl 8151 Jaguar which has a W.R. Case stamp on the cigar band. Also it has the number 133 on the front bolster with smooth bolsters. no engraved bolsters. I have seen other 8151 Jaguars of the same year with the XX cigar band stamp. What is the difference between the two?
